Top 10 Ways To Assess The Support Provided By Customers Of Ai Software For Predicting And Analyzing StocksSupport from the customer can be a key factor in choosing a platform for AI stock prediction/analysis. The availability of a reliable and responsive customer support service can have a huge impact in resolving any issues, increasing the usage of the platform and ensuring that trading is effortless. Here are the top 10 tips for evaluating the customer support offered by these platforms:
1. Review the availability of support
24/7 support: Determine whether there is a platform that offers 24 hour assistance. This is especially essential for markets all over the globe, and for trades that are real-time.
Business hours: If 24 hour support isn't offered, make sure that support is accessible during your trading hours.
Coverage for holidays: Check whether support is offered during weekends or holiday hours, or during closing of markets.
2. Test Response Times
Initial response Test the support team by submitting an uncomplicated test question.
Take into consideration the amount of time it takes to solve problems, and not just acknowledge them.
Live chat If live chat is enabled check its responsiveness and effectiveness.
3. Review the support channels
Multiple channels: Make sure the platform offers support through various channels (e.g., email, phone and live chat, or social media, etc.).
Priority channel: Determine if the support channel you prefer (e.g. telephone, chat) is accessible and trustworthy.
Self-service: Make use of a knowledge base or FAQs to solve issues quickly.
4. Evaluation of the quality of support
Knowledge: Make sure that support agents have thorough understanding of the platform, trading and technical issues.
Check if the agent is competent to resolve complex issues or escalate issues as needed.
Professionalism. Make sure that all interactions with support were professional, courteous, helpful.
5. Find Account Managers who are Dedicated
Support premium: Verify that institutional and higher-tier customers have access to specialized account managers.
See if the account manager offers specific support, proactive guidance and proactive assistance.
Relationship building: Ensure that the account managers are on hand to establish relationships that last for a long time.
Review Documentation
Knowledge base: Make sure the platform has an easily searchable and well-organized information base that includes tutorials, guides, and troubleshooting advice.
Video tutorials: Check if the platform offers video tutorials or webinars to help visual learners.
API documentation: If you're a developer to see if there is an easy-to-read and precise API document.
7. Review peer and community support
Forums for users: Check whether the platform has an online community or forum that allows users to share tips and thoughts.
Look for social media groups that are not official (e.g. Reddit or Facebook). These groups allow users to talk about the platform.
Community engagement: Ensure that the platform team is actively involved in the forums and discussions of the community.
8. Evaluate Escalation Processes
Issue escalate. Ensure you have a clear process for escalating unresolved issues through the support chain, or management.
Follow-up Check to see if Support follows up to confirm that the issue has been addressed.
Feedback loop: Verify that the platform is collecting feedback from users in order to improve its support services.
9. Test Support in critical situations
Market volatility: Contact support during periods of high-volatility and assess their responsiveness.
Technical issues: You are able to simulate a technical problem (e.g. login issues or data differences) to view the support team's reaction.
Trade execution - Check that you have support available to assist in urgent trade-related issues (e.g. orders not being executed, delays with execution).
Review of User Feedback from Reviews
Online reviews: Check out user reviews on platforms like copyright or G2 to get a feel about the overall level of satisfaction with the customer service.
Search for reviews and case studies which highlight positive experiences.
Check how the platform responds to complaints and negative feedback.
Bonus Tips
Support during the trial or demo.
Support in different languages: If you are not an English speaker, check if there is any support available.
Training and onboarding. Make sure the platform has sessions available to help new users onboarding or train users.

Top 10 Tips For Evaluating The Maintenance And Updates Of AI stock Predicting/Analyzing Platforms
The regular updates and maintenance of AI trading and stock prediction platforms are essential to ensure they remain safe, efficient and in sync with the evolving market conditions. Here are 10 top suggestions for evaluating their updating and maintenance procedures.
1. Updates Frequency
Verify the frequency of updates on your platform (e.g. weekly, monthly or quarterly).
The reason: Regular updates reveal the active development of the company and its ability to react to market trends.
2. Transparency of Release Notes
TIP: Go through the release notes for your platform to find out about any updates or changes.
The transparent release notes demonstrate that the platform is committed to continuous advancement.
3. AI Model Retraining Schedule
Tips: Learn how often AI models have been trained using new data.
What is the reason? Markets fluctuate and models have to be re-evaluated to maintain accuracy.
4. Bug fixes and Issue resolution
Tips - Check the speed with which the platform can resolve bugs and technical issues.
Why: Bug fixes are made as soon as possible in order to make sure that the platform remains reliable and functional.
5. Updates on security
TIP: Make sure that the platform frequently updates its security protocols in order to protect the privacy of traders and data.
The reason: Cybersecurity plays an important role in the financial services. It helps to protect against breaches and fraud.
6. Integration of New Features
Tips: Find out whether the platform has introduced new functions (e.g., advanced analytics, or new data sources) based on user feedback or market trends.
What's the reason? Feature updates demonstrate creativity and responsiveness to the needs of users.
7. Backward Compatibility
TIP: Ensure that updates don't disrupt existing functions or require major reconfiguration.
Why? The software's backward compatibility assures smooth transitions.
8. Communication between the User and Maintenance Personnel
Learn how your platform informs users about scheduled maintenance or downtime.
The reason: Clear communication minimizes interruptions and increases confidence.
9. Performance Monitoring, Optimization and Analysis
TIP: Make sure the platform continuously monitors the performance metrics (e.g. accuracy, latency) and optimizes systems.
Reason: Continuous platform optimization ensures that it stays effective and scalable.
10. Conformity to Regulatory Changes
Verify that the features and policies of the platform have been updated to comply with new financial regulations, or privacy laws for data.
Why is this? Because compliance with the law is essential to avoid legal liabilities and to maintain trust among consumers.
Bonus Tip: Integration of feedback from users
Check whether the platform incorporates feedback from users in its upkeep and updates processes. This shows a genuinely user-centric approach and dedication to continuous improvement.
